Wash the spinach thoroughly to remove any dirt or debris. Keep it aside.
Bring 2 liters of water to a boil in a large pot. Add the 0.5 teaspoon of salt.
Blanch the spinach by adding it to the boiling water and cooking for 1 minute. Drain immediately and transfer to a bowl of ice water to halt the cooking process.
Once cool, drain the spinach well and gently squeeze out excess water. Set aside.
In a medium saucepan, he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il over medium heat.
Add the minced garlic and grated ginger to the pan. S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
Stir in the peanut butter, coconut milk, and 100 ml of water. Mix well to create a creamy sauce.
Add the soy sauce, brown sugar, lime juice, and red chili flakes (if using). Stir until fully combined and let the sauce simmer gently for 3-4 minutes.
Taste the sauce and adjust seasoning if needed. You may add more soy sauce, sugar, or lime juice to balance the flavors.
Add the blanched spinach to the peanut sauce and gently mix until the spinach is evenly coated and warmed through.
Remove the pan from heat and transfer the spinach in peanut sauce to a serving dish.
Serve hot or at room temperature. Enjoy as a side dish or pair with steamed rice or flatbread for a complete meal.
